在使用WPS Excel进行数据拟合时,用户常遇到“如何为散点图添加基于最小二乘法的线性趋势线”的问题。尽管WPS Excel支持插入趋势线,但许多用户不清楚其背后的计算原理是否为最小二乘法,以及操作路径是否正确。常见困惑包括:趋势线类型选择错误(如误选多项式而非线性)、未勾选“显示公式”导致无法验证回归方程,或数据区域未正确关联图表,致使趋势线拟合偏差。此外,部分版本界面差异也增加了操作难度。需明确WPS Excel默认的线性趋势线即基于最小二乘法原理,关键在于正确创建散点图并合理设置趋势线选项。
1条回答 默认 最新
kylin小鸡内裤 2025-10-22 08:52关注在WPS Excel中实现基于最小二乘法的线性趋势线拟合:从原理到实践
1. 问题背景与核心认知
在数据分析过程中,散点图常用于可视化两个变量之间的关系。为了量化这种关系并预测趋势,用户通常需要添加趋势线。WPS Excel提供了“趋势线”功能,但许多用户对以下几点存在误解:
- 误以为所有趋势线都采用相同算法;
- 不清楚线性趋势线是否基于最小二乘法;
- 忽略公式显示和R²值的重要性;
- 因版本差异导致操作路径混淆。
事实上,WPS Excel中“线性趋势线”的计算正是基于最小二乘法(Least Squares Method),即通过最小化残差平方和来求解最佳拟合直线 y = ax + b。
2. 最小二乘法的数学基础
设有一组数据点 (x₁, y₁), (x₂, y₂), ..., (xₙ, yₙ),线性回归模型为:
y = a·x + b其中斜率 a 和截距 b 的计算公式如下:
参数 公式 斜率 a a = [nΣ(xy) - ΣxΣy] / [nΣx² - (Σx)²] 截距 b b = [Σy - aΣx] / n 相关系数 R² R² = 1 - (SS_res / SS_tot) 这些公式正是WPS Excel在后台自动执行的运算逻辑,确保了结果的统计有效性。
3. 操作步骤详解(以WPS Office 2023版为例)
- 准备数据:将自变量X置于A列,因变量Y置于B列;
- 选中数据区域(如A1:B11),点击【插入】→【图表】→【散点图】;
- 生成图表后,右键点击任意数据点,选择【添加趋势线】;
- 在弹出窗格中,选择【线性】类型;
- 勾选【显示公式】与【显示R平方值】;
- 确认趋势线出现在图表上,并查看公式形式如 y = 2.15x + 0.87;
- 对比手动计算结果验证一致性;
- 可进一步调整线条颜色、宽度提升可读性;
- 若需预测,可在“趋势线选项”中设置前推/后推周期;
- 保存文件或导出图像用于报告。
4. 常见误区与排查清单
以下是用户高频错误及解决方案:问题现象 可能原因 解决方法 趋势线弯曲 误选“多项式”或“指数”类型 重新选择“线性”趋势线 无公式显示 未勾选“显示公式” 在趋势线格式面板中启用该选项 拟合偏差大 数据未正确关联图表 检查源数据范围是否完整 界面找不到选项 WPS旧版本UI差异 升级至最新版或使用快捷菜单 R²接近0 变量间无线性关系 考虑非线性建模或数据变换 5. 高级技巧与扩展应用
对于资深IT从业者,可结合VBA脚本自动化趋势分析流程:
Sub AddLinearTrendline() Dim cht As ChartObject Dim srs As Series Set cht = ActiveSheet.ChartObjects(1) Set srs = cht.Chart.SeriesCollection(1) With srs.Trendlines.Add(Type:=xlLinear) .DisplayEquation = True .DisplayRSquared = True .Border.Color = RGB(255, 0, 0) End With End Sub此宏可批量处理多个图表,适用于大规模数据监控系统集成。
6. 可视化流程图:趋势线添加全过程
graph TD A[准备XY数据] --> B{创建散点图} B --> C[右键数据点] C --> D[添加趋势线] D --> E[选择线性类型] E --> F[勾选公式与R²] F --> G[验证拟合效果] G --> H[导出或嵌入报告]本回答被题主选为最佳回答 , 对您是否有帮助呢?解决 无用评论 打赏 举报